This was made for a steampunk fan, and my starting point was the image, by Gecko Galz. A freebie that was published for one of their challenges - they are a most generous group.
The background was made with scraps - I am not sure how I made the speckled background, it's been on my desk for waaaay to long, and IRL has a most gorgeous sparkle to it... the side panel was corrugated card with one smooth layer torn off, and bronze and gold pastes applied
The sentiment was embossed with bronze ep
A close up of the image
The inside was decorated with an offcut of the speckled panel.
